Hey I just installed a Xecuter 2.3b lite+ with Xecuter 4980.67 bios on my 1.5 Xbox. I booted from Slayer's evox auto-installer fine so then i backed up my c and e partitions through ftp.
I turned every thing off and installed my new Maxtor 160 gb hard drive. When I Booted again from the auto installer it froze on the XBox screen with the Xecuter logo underneath then slowly faded into the installers main menu. When everything finally scrolled smothly on the menu screen i tried formatting the hard drive. When that was done I Looked at my partition sizes and saw that with M$ dash board and EvoX dash board installed my C partition was about 390 mb, E was about 5 gb, F was showing 0, and G was showing around 26 gb. I thought this was normal and rebooted with no auto installer disk. It stil froze on the XBox logo screen then slowly faded into the EvoX dashboard. I knew this was wrong so i booted from disk again and had to wait for it to fade in. Partition sizes still were the same showing no F drive space. I tried doing a reformat with no installation of anything. Partition sizes now showed C with around 500 mb, E with around 5 gb, F with 0, and G with 26 gb. Everything added up to about 32 gb of hard drive space. I tried several reformatings and could never break the 32 gb barrier and never got an F drive. I read the troubleshooter at Maxtor and there was some information about people getting only 32 gb out of larger hard drives but i still didn't no what to do. Can someone please help me not have to wait for it to fade in, free my Hard drive of this 32gb barrier and get an F drive. Maybe new bios? hardrive?
